A booze company says it made vodka with apples grown near the Chernobyl exclusion zone — only for Ukraine’s secret service to seize the first batch. The Chernobyl Spirit Company says its first 1,500 bottles of “Atomik” vodka had been bound for the UK — but are now in the hands of Kyiv prosecutors.More Related News
